2012 Blog #7: Restaurant Tests to Pass

Thursday, January 26, 2012

For the past two days, I've been in a work conference, complete with team dinner, group lunch, and even an outing to an NBA game. I made a commitment going into the conference that, no matter what, I would not go off the Paleo eating plan: I'm come to far, I've seen excellent results, I feel great (if a little hungry at times), and the eating challenge supports a charity I love so much (see here for more info: http://atthecrossroads.org/cam
paign/lynncharles).

I'm happy to say that I've passed the restaurant tests (for the most part: who knows if the egg drop soup was truly Paleo, even though there was no soy or gluten, per the waiters)! The first night's dinner was at a brewpub. While my compadres ate pizza, burgers, and fries, I ordered a garden salad, followed by a clean 10oz steak (no potatoes, no blue cheese). The basketball game followed right after and, as much as I wanted ice cream (it didn't help that a kid in the row in front of me had a huge cone), I successfully resisted buying any snacks! The group lunch today was at a Chinese restaurant, where I requested beef and broccoli, no soy sauce, no rice.

I don't think I'm necessarily losing any weight this week, because the volume of meat I've eaten the past two days was pretty substantial, but I look leaner, the clothes are still loose, and the energy level has finally jumped!
